Booth or sideline: where should your team’s play caller be? Inspired by @CoachDanCasey. 20 seasons. 5,431 games. 10,700+ caller-team observations. Offense: Sideline 22.88 PPG | Booth 21.35 Defense: Booth 22.32 PPG allowed | Sideline 22.57 Offense performed better with the play caller on the sideline. Defense performed slightly better with the play caller in the booth.

Put an NFL fan from 2000 in a time machine and have him watch a game in 2025. By halftime, he’d be convinced the entire league had declared war on punting and every kicker had been created in a laboratory.
Ross Tucker Podcast@RossTuckerPod

“Things have changed SO rapidly from even that 2017 season…” “So many of these things are now being normalized… in the year 2000, there was ONE 55+ yard field goal in the entire NFL season. This last year there were 74.” @RyanPaganetti discusses how much fourth-downs have changed in the NFL:
